A Place So Dark

You are poison
Poison for my heart
In a way that no one can know
A god's betrayal so solemnly unfolds
In a place so dark there are no holes
Only blackness that unfolds and unfolds
Into sentiments untold
Buried deep beneath my pain, sorrow and desolate shame
Is this place so hollow 
even I
Fail, am siezed
Cease to exist
Across from me the danger of my weakness sits
Writhing, convulsing 
beneath the weight of this
My past, my desires, my values
leak from every orifice
